HC Deb 28 April 1970 vol 800 c296W
Mr. Gwynfor Evans

asked the Secretary of State for Defence what estimate he submitted to the Roskill Commission of the cost and time scale of re-establishing the Shoeburyness facilities at an alternative location.

Mr. John Morris

The estimated cost given to the Roskill Commission for reestablishing the Proof and Experimental Establishment, Shoeburyness, at an alternative location, was £25.3 million exclusive of the cost of land. It was estimated that complete provision of the facilities required would take seven years but that the critical facilities could be completed in four years, inclusive of the planning period. The figure of £25.3 million quoted above does not include the cost of moving the other Ministry of Defence establishments in the Shoeburyness area should this be necessary.
